Resilience and Longevity



When it comes to longevity and longevity, the choice in between asphalt tiles and steel roofing can substantially affect the life expectancy of your roof. Steel roof has a tendency to have a much longer life-span contrasted to asphalt tiles. siding san marcos tx can last 40-70 years or even more, while asphalt shingles normally last around 20-30 years. Metal roof covering is understood for its resistance to extreme weather such as heavy rain, snow, hailstorm, and high winds. Furthermore, metal roof coverings are fireproof and do not rot or develop mold and mildew, making them a sturdy selection for your home.

On the other hand, asphalt roof shingles are more vulnerable to harm from extreme weather, which can cause the need for more regular repair work or substitutes.


While asphalt roof shingles are initially much more economical than steel roofing, the long-term prices of maintenance and substitutes can build up. For that reason, if durability and durability are your leading concerns, buying a steel roofing might be an extra cost-effective option in the future.

Price and Upkeep



In considering price and upkeep, the monetary aspects of picking in between asphalt roof shingles and steel roof covering play a crucial role in your decision-making procedure.

Asphalt shingles are usually more cost effective upfront, making them a preferred option for budget-conscious home owners. Nevertheless, it's essential to consider lasting upkeep prices. Asphalt shingles might require more frequent repair services and substitutes because of wear and tear from weather conditions.

On the other hand, while metal roof has a higher initial price, it's recognized for its longevity and longevity, requiring very little upkeep over its life-span. This could lead to cost savings in the long run as you won't need to stress over frequently replacing your roofing system. In addition, metal roofings are usually a lot more energy-efficient, bring about potential financial savings on heating & cooling bills.

Prior to choosing, consider your budget plan not just for the installation yet additionally for the upkeep of your roofing system in the years to come.

Visual Appeals and Energy Effectiveness



To enhance the aesthetic allure of your home and maximize energy performance, the looks and energy effectiveness of your roof covering material are key considerations. When it involves aesthetics, asphalt tiles use a typical appearance that can enhance different building styles. They come in a variety of colors and textures, permitting you to personalize the appearance of your roof covering.

On the other hand, metal roof provides a contemporary and streamlined aesthetic that can give your home a contemporary feel. Its smooth surface area and clean lines can include a touch of refinement to your property.

In regards to power effectiveness, steel roof covering often tends to outperform asphalt shingles. Steel shows the sun's rays, lowering heat transfer into your home and assisting to lower cooling prices throughout hot weather. Additionally, metal roofs are frequently made from recycled materials and can be reused at the end of their life expectancy, making them a much more eco-friendly choice. Think about both looks and energy performance when picking in between asphalt tiles and steel roof covering for your home.
